Many top European business schools offer MBA programs where GMAT is optional or waived. These schools focus more on professional experience, essays, and interviews rather than standardized test scores. If youβre aiming for an MBA in Europe without GMAT, here are the leading options with strong ROI, global exposure, and scholarship support.
